Fabio Grosso Critiques Jay Idzes After Sassuolo Loss to Lazio
ROME – US Sassuolo suffered a narrow 2-1 defeat to Lazio on Tuesday, March 10, 2026, at the Stadio Olimpico, a result that has prompted a candid assessment from manager Fabio Grosso. The Indonesian captain, Jay Idzes, likewise found himself under scrutiny following the Serie A contest. The loss sees Sassuolo sitting ninth in the league table, just ahead of Lazio in tenth.
Early Setback and Response
Lazio struck quickly, with Daniel Maldini finding the net just two minutes into the match. This early goal put immediate pressure on Sassuolo, forcing them to respond. According to reports, Sassuolo struggled to find their rhythm in the opening stages of the game. However, before halftime, Armand Lauriente equalized for the visitors, leveling the score at 1-1 and injecting renewed hope into the Neroverdi.
Late Drama at the Olimpico
The second half proved to be a tightly contested affair, with both teams creating opportunities. However, the decisive moment came deep into injury time when Adam Marusic scored for Lazio, securing a 2-1 victory for the Roman club. The late goal was a blow to Sassuolo, who were hoping to build on their recent form.
Grosso Points to Maturity and Approach
Following the match, Fabio Grosso was forthright in his assessment of Sassuolo’s performance. He acknowledged that his team didn’t begin the game with the desired intensity. “We didn’t approach it well,” Grosso stated, as reported by Sassuolocalcio.it. “We are doing something important in this championship, but we lack a bit of maturity in certain moments.” He further elaborated that despite a positive reaction after conceding the early goal, his team ultimately fell short.
Grosso also noted a dip in energy levels towards the finish of the match, allowing Lazio to capitalize. “In the finale, our energy levels dropped a bit, Lazio came out strong, and we committed some naive mistakes that proved costly,” he explained. He also pointed to struggles in transitioning from defense to attack and missed opportunities on the counter. Despite the disappointment, Grosso emphasized the progress the team has made this season.
Idzes Reflects on the Match
Jay Idzes, the captain of the Indonesian national team, also shared his thoughts after the match. He expressed disappointment with the result, stating, “We leave the field with zero points, it’s a shame.” Idzes acknowledged a unhurried start from Sassuolo, admitting they didn’t perform to their usual standards in the opening 20 minutes. “We made too many passes, and then we managed to obtain back into it with a great goal from Lauriente,” he said.
Despite creating chances in the second half, Sassuolo ultimately couldn’t find a winning goal. Idzes conceded that they conceded a late goal, resulting in a defeat. He remained optimistic, however, emphasizing the team’s potential for growth. “This result doesn’t erase the positive momentum, but we can always do more, improve, and grow,” Idzes stated. He acknowledged the team’s season has been characterized by both highs and lows, and their ambition is to continue improving over the remaining 10 matches.
Sassuolo’s Season So Far
The defeat against Lazio represents a setback for Sassuolo, but they remain in a relatively comfortable position in the Serie A standings. Currently ninth, they are only one point ahead of Lazio, highlighting the competitive nature of the league. According to Transfermarkt, Jay Idzes joined Sassuolo in August 2025 and is currently valued at €10.00 million. The defender acquired Indonesian citizenship in December 2023, adding another layer to his international profile.
